About Ruben Carrillo

Ruben Carrillo is a scholar working on Computational Mechanics, Aerospace Engineering, Ocean Engineering, Mechanical Engineering and Infectious Diseases, having authored 4 papers that have together received 379 indexed citations. Recurring topics across this work include Computational Fluid Dynamics and Aerodynamics (4 papers), Fluid Dynamics and Turbulent Flows (4 papers), Plasma and Flow Control in Aerodynamics (1 paper), Turbomachinery Performance and Optimization (1 paper), Heat Transfer Mechanisms (1 paper) and Particle Dynamics in Fluid Flows (1 paper). The work is most often cited by research in Computational Mechanics (367 citations), Aerospace Engineering (238 citations), Ocean Engineering (47 citations), Environmental Engineering (42 citations) and Applied Mathematics (24 citations). Ruben Carrillo has collaborated with scholars based in United States. Frequent co-authors include William S. Saric and Mark Reibert. Their work appears in journals such as Meccanica, 34th Aerospace Sciences Meeting and Exhibit, 36th AIAA Aerospace Sciences Meeting and Exhibit and NASA Technical Reports Server (NASA).
